From 158e1645e07f3e9f7e4962d7a0997f5c3b98311b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Al Viro Date: Wed, 27 Jun 2012 09:24:13 +0400 Subject: trim task_work: get rid of hlist layout based on Oleg's suggestion; single-linked list, task->task_works points to the last element, forward pointer from said last element points to head. I'd still prefer much more regular scheme with two pointers in task_work, but...
